  • ADAPT announced as exclusive UK reseller for new HP Latex R2000 Rigid Printer

    HP has announced that ADAPT (formerly Amari Digital Supplies and Graphic Printing Technologies) will be the exclusive UK reseller for its new HP Latex R2000 Rigid printer. Unveiled at FESPA 2018, the HP Latex R2000 is a true hybrid for flexible and rigid printing, accommodating materials up to 2.5-metres/98” wide and up to 5cm/2” thick.

    The newly formed ADAPT has significant expertise in marketing rigid printing consumables and fulfilling associated flat sheet applications. The company also has a long history implementing and supporting HP Latex printing solutions. This experience has been instrumental in their selection as the ideal exclusive partner for the new HP Latex R2000.

    ADAPT will create a dedicated HP Latex Rigid Printing Demo Centre in Manchester, which is scheduled to open in July of this year. This facility will offer customers the chance to see the technology in action and explore all the possibilities available to them.

    Phil Oakley, UK and Ireland Regional Business Manager for HP, comments: “ADAPT was awarded as exclusive UK partner for the new HP Latex R2000 through a rigorous selection process and we are really pleased to have appointed them. Their unrivalled experience in the rigid sheet plastic market, coupled with excellent credentials in the traditional HP Latex market, makes this an ideal fit. ADAPT has demonstrated its commitment to this market with the planned opening of a demonstration facility specifically for our rigid printing solutions. This will give potential customers an excellent opportunity to learn more about this exciting new technology and help them select the best possible solution for them.”

    The HP Latex R2000 Printer is the first hybrid solution for rigid and flexible sign and display printing in one device. HP announced its new rigid technology at the ISA Sign Expo in March, highlighting how customers will now be able to expand their offering into new, high-value applications while also opening fresh creative ideas and concepts for sign and display.

    Richard Barham, General Manager of ADAPT, comments: “We are absolutely delighted to have been appointed as the exclusive reseller for this game-changing new printer from HP. As a company, we offer a unique combination of rigid media experience and expertise, as well as a long history of delivering complete HP Latex solutions to the UK large format digital printing market. We are encouraged by the confidence shown in ADAPT by HP and look forward to the opening of our dedicated HP Latex Rigid printing demonstration centre in July and delivering this exciting new product to the market.”

    The HP Latex R2000 printer is available with immediate effect with a full service 3-year warranty, as well as a broad range of flexible financing options. This makes the purchase and ownership of the printer as seamless and trouble-free as possible.
